    <title>Cement Used to Fill Ore Pits Qualifies as Input for CENVAT Credit u/r 2(k) Despite Indirect Use.</title>
    <link>https://www.taxtmi.com/highlights?id=43981</link>
    <description>CENVAT Credit - inputs - cement - filling of the open ore pits with cement was a mandatory prerequisite for the appellant to extract ore - the cement used herein is something which has relation, though indirectly, with the extraction of ore thus it qualifies for input as defined under Rule 2(k), prevailing during the relevant period.</description>
